Transaction 96fe14113924ab3f2adb44ede9b71bd95af679f8048da41951b6081102556d49

1 Input
2 Outputs
  • 96fe14113924ab3f2adb44ede9b71bd95af679f8048da41951b6081102556d49:0
  • value  39987225568
    address  3MwKiHJzGhk4yBTXQBNRpxFw4iMyDJMdSJ
  • 96fe14113924ab3f2adb44ede9b71bd95af679f8048da41951b6081102556d49:1
  • value  13427470
    address  1Bokno7VgW9C4H8NmTvpVTkmEcM76s9moj